Washer Fluid and acceleration
So my windshield washer fluid idiot light keeps coming on when I accelerate. Is this a problem? Why would it only be coming on only when I accelerate? I know the fluid is low and I just put a little bit in what was left in the bottle in the garage which wasn't very much at all.

What he said... When the tank is low, the fluid is too low to float the sensor on acceleration. When it's got more fluid in it, the level at the sensor doesn't go down enough to lower the float.
